Shiva Shakti- Shiva-Shakti re-creates the powerful dance of Shiva-Nataraja along with his consort, Shakti, in order to extol the universality of the undivided unity of the male and female principles that jointly create and harmonise the universe.

Prince to Buddha- The Journey to Enlightenment- This epic production is the story of the Lion of the Shakya Dynasty- Siddhartha, and his transformation into the Buddha, the enlightened one. His journey into the middle path of love, non-violence, and compassion is viewed in this presentation through the eyes of his beloved wife Yashodara, who becomes his first female disciple.

Tulsi Das Ramayana- Premiering in Washington D.C., Houston, Austin and lLos Angeles, Ramayana is based on the Sri Ram Charit Manas of Tulsi Das. Using world dance forms, HIndustani and Carnatic Music, elaborate sets and costumes  specially designed for this production the life story of the hero, Rama, from his birth to his coronation is portrayed. Raam Katha features extraordinary dancers from India, U.S.A., Indonesia, and Malaysia.
